Race in Zip Code 67846

The most populous races in Zip Code 67846 are White / Caucasian (20,544 | 59.4%), Hispanic or Latino (18,339 | 53.0%), and Two or more Races (6,082 | 17.6%).

Ancestry in Zip Code 67846

The most populous ancestries reported in Zip Code 67846 are Mexican (15,165 | 43.9%), German (5,434 | 15.7%), Irish (2,212 | 6.4%), English (1,874 | 5.4%), and Central American (1,153 | 3.3%), together accounting for 74.7% of all Zip Code 67846 residents.

Immigrants in Zip Code 67846

The most numerous immigrant groups reported in Zip Code 67846 came from Latin America (6,407 | 18.5%), Central America (5,915 | 17.1%), Mexico (5,084 | 14.7%), Asia (958 | 2.8%), and South Eastern Asia (956 | 2.8%), together accounting for 55.9% of all Zip Code 67846 residents.

Employment Industries in Zip Code 67846

The major employment industries in Zip Code 67846 include Manufacturing (3,916 | 22.9%), Retail Trade (2,176 | 12.7%), Health Care & Social Assistance (1,831 | 10.7%), Educational Services (1,693 | 9.9%), and Accommodation & Food Services (1,092 | 6.4%).
Employment Industries in Zip Code 67846

Employment Industries by Sex in Zip Code 67846

The Zip Code 67846 industries that see more men than women are Utilities (99.1%), Agriculture, Fishing & Hunting (96.0%), and Construction (95.2%), whereas the industries that tend to have a higher number of women are Arts, Entertainment & Recreation (81.7%), Health Care & Social Assistance (77.9%), and Educational Services (74.1%).
